From H.E. Dagmo Kusho:
The practice of Green Tara is very important because she is the mother of all Buddhas, Bodhisattvas and all sentient being. She is also the representation of one’s own mother. Through her loving kindness and compassion she is accessible to all practitioners, just as one’s own mother is always there for her children. In Tibetan Buddhism there are many deities, all with their own characteristics and powers: wealth, long life, healing and so on. Each deity fulfills all the different needs of all the different sentient beings.Tara is the mother of all beings and fulfills all wishes. She is known for her swiftness in fulfilling wishes. Through the non-dual aspect of method and wisdom she represents loving kindness to all beings. When you practice Tara, she is known for her swiftness. She will come to your aid without any bias or delay. She fulfills all wishes of the practitioner.
